Solve the equation. 6(2x - 3) + 4 = 16 - (-18)

Respuesta :

ncraneoziotp
ncraneoziotp ncraneoziotp
  • 24-04-2019

6(2x-3)+4 = 16-(-18)

(6)(2x)+(6)(-3)+4 = 16+18

12+ -18+4 = 16+18

(12x)+(-18+4) = (16+18)

12x+ -14 = 34

12x-14 = 34

12x-14+14 = 34+14

12x = 48

12x/12 = 48/12

x = 4
